ID:10405 VHDL error at <location>: can't determine type of object at or near identifier "<name>" -- found <number> possible types
CAUSE: In a VHDL Design File (.vhd) at the specified location, you used an object at or near
the specified identifier. Quartus Prime Integrated Synthesis cannot determine the type of the object
because it found the specified number of different possible types for the object, or it found
no possible object type. For example, Quartus Prime Integrated Synthesis cannot determine the type of
object
i
or object o
because two Type Declarations declare two different types named color
:PACKAGE p1 IS
TYPE color IS (red, green, blue);
END p1;
PACKAGE p2 IS
TYPE color IS (black, white);
END p2;
USE work.p1.all;
USE work.p2.all;
ENTITY my_entity IS
PORT
(
i : IN color;
o : OUT color;
);
END my_entity;
ARCHITECTURE a OF my_entity IS
BEGIN
o <= i;
END a;
ACTION: Make sure the design clearly specifies the type of the object. For example, you can
explicitly specify a type for an object using a qualified expression, or you can make
sure an Entity Declaration or Architecture Body uses an unambiguous Type
Declaration. For the previous example, you can change the color
type to two separate
types named color1
and color2
.
